Web12 apr. 2012 · For example: a Shimano 8-speed shifter pulls some 2.8mm of cable with each click and the sprocket pitch of a Shimano 8-speed cassette is 4.8mm. That's 1.7 times as far, ... The good news is you can change the indexing ratchet inside the new-style controls and, for example, convert a new 10-speed shifter into old-style 9-speed.
